Enrollment & Staffing
For the 2025 academic year, Qurtuba Islamic Academy reported a total enrollment of 876 learners with a teaching staff of 65 educators. This translates to a learner-to-educator ratio of 13:1, enabling relatively small class sizes and individualized attention.
Source: Department of Basic Education Annual Snap Survey (2025). Learner and educator counts are as reported by the institution.
